Ingredients

1 package cream cheese , softened
2 tablespoons sour cream
2 teaspoons curry powder
1 cup shredded coconut , or to taste
1/2 cup chopped cashews , or to taste
4 green onions , chopped , or to taste

Instructions

1.In a medium bowl, mix cream cheese with sour cream and curry powder until smooth.
2.Spread the mixture onto the bottom of a serving dish.
3.Sprinkle shredded coconut, chopped cashews, and green onions on top of the cream cheese mixture.
4.Repeat the layers until all ingredients are used.
5.Chill in the refrigerator at least 2 hours before serving.
